Delightful Golden vs Honey Drizzle 2
Where Delightful Golden belongs to Benjamin Moore's range, Honey Drizzle 2 is a Dulux color. These are both beiges, so the question isn't which hue to choose — it's where within beige to land. Honey Drizzle 2 (LRV 45) reflects noticeably more light than Delightful Golden (LRV 35), a difference of 10 points that becomes especially apparent in rooms with limited natural light. Delightful Golden runs red while Honey Drizzle 2 is decidedly warm, which means they'll respond very differently to warm vs cool light sources. The ΔE 7.2 gap is real but not dramatic — close enough to use together, distinct enough to matter as a choice.
